What Is Smart Charging?

Smart charging refers to a connected system that communicates between the vehicle, charger, and the energy grid. It optimizes charging speed, energy usage, and even electricity costs based on real-time data.

Features include:

  • Load balancing
  • Time-of-use (TOU) pricing
  • Remote control via app
  • Grid-integrated energy management

Why Smart Charging Matters in the EV Space

The benefits extend beyond convenience. Smart chargers help reduce peak grid load, increase adoption of renewable energy, and lower costs for consumers.

Key advantages:

  • Aligns charging with off-peak energy availability
  • Prevents grid overload during high demand
  • Supports clean energy integration

Real-World Proof of Smart Charging in Action

Take Norway as an example: the nation has deployed thousands of smart charging stations to accommodate its high EV penetration. Cities like Oslo now operate dynamic networks that scale charging rates based on demand.

FAQs

Q: What makes a charging station ‘smart’? A: It communicates with the grid and vehicle to optimize energy usage and costs.

Q: Is smart charging more expensive? A: The upfront cost may be higher, but long-term savings and grid benefits make it worthwhile.

Q: How does smart charging impact battery life? A: It prevents overcharging and manages temperature, enhancing battery longevity.

Q: Are all EVs compatible with smart charging? A: Most modern EVs support smart charging features via their onboard systems.
